*1990s Mushroom cut colored wigs, Fishnet stockings, leather clogs, Jersey hair style also the 'Kid N Play'. The nineties also saw the change in the fashion culture. Jamaicans started wearing more American name brands. Levi Jeans, Tommy Hilfiger, Travel fox shoes and Patrick Ewing Sneakers are just a few.

Metallic, glitz, boots, and lots of skin. We turn to the utter legend Carlene Smith, the Dancehall Queen. Carlene's 90s looks were over the top, with metallic fabrics, sequins, transparent mesh, and thigh-high boots. For example, a black mesh bodysuit trimmed with black sequins barely covering the nipples, or a ruffle-trimmed white leotard.

Reminiscent of the early 90's and that of the first matriarch of dancehall fashion; 'Carlene The Dancehall Queen', Spice has managed to bring all the bells and whistles of that era and mixed it in with new and trending looks. After American rapper Saweetie came under fire earlier this week for appropriating an outfit that some Jamaicans believed to be reminiscent of '90s Dancehall fashion, Dancehall Queen Carlene had this to say: "if we want that respect, it starts right here at home."
